What is a Fungal nail infection?

Fungal nail infections typically affect your toenails, but you can get them on your fingernails as well.

Fungal nail infections sometimes start at the edge of the nail before spreading to the middle.

The nail can look discoloured and thicker in places.

It can also become brittle and have pieces break off.

Treatment: 

A pharmacist could prescribe an anti fungal nail cream which can take up to 12 months to cure the nail.

Another option is a nail-softening cream which is used for two weeks to soften the nail so the infected part can be scraped away.

The infection is cured when you see healthy nail growing back at the base.

Source: NHS

After discussing the impact of Craig’s condition, Marion was more motivated than ever to see Craig walk down the aisle in a pair of formal wedding shoes.

At first Marion gave her formal diagnosis, saying: ‘You definitely have a fungal infection, you can see the yellow discolouration in the nails, the thickening of the nails.’ 

She went on to explain the treatment options, saying: ‘There is cutting it back, then there is laser treatment, I think it’s too severe for it to work to be honest. Then there is nail surgery.

‘The point of nail surgery is to remove the nail and then see how they grow back, and I think it’s definitely worthwhile.’
